What is Alternative Erectile Dysfunction Therapy?

Alternative erectile dysfunction therapies are treatments that are not part of traditional medicine. These include dietary supplements, herbal remedies, acupuncture, and homeopathic medicines. Alternative therapies are not regulated by the FDA, so it is important to speak with a doctor before trying any of them.

The Benefits of Alternative ED Therapies

Alternative therapies may be beneficial for some men dealing with erectile dysfunction. Some potential benefits include:

  • Reduced stress. Many alternative therapies, such as acupuncture and massage, can help reduce stress and anxiety which can be a cause of ED.
  • Improved circulatory system. Some alternative therapies, such as herbal supplements and massage, can help improve circulation, which can improve erectile function.
  • Increased stamina and libido. Exercise and dietary changes have been shown to have a positive effect on energy levels and libido, which can help improve erectile function.

Potential Risks of Alternative ED Therapies

Though there are potential benefits to alternative erectile dysfunction therapies, there are risks to consider. These include:

  • Interactions with other medications. Some alternative therapies may interact with medications you are taking or cause other side effects, such as headache or nausea. It is important to speak to a doctor before taking any supplements.
  • Lack of regulation. Many alternative therapies are not regulated by the FDA, so the quality and safety of the product may be unknown.
  • Unproven effectiveness. There is limited scientific evidence to support the effectiveness of most alternative therapies.
